My students were testing an '05 Mazda 3 in Mechanics class the other day. The car had horrific oil consumption.
Compression test was 180 across the board (engine may not have been warm by the time the kids got to the test).
Plug #1 was BLACK, the rest were fine.
Methinks it's something in the head. Is there someone here who might have some insider information as to what other 3's have done to cause this?

Low tension oil rings and weak oil seals are the cause. Pull the pistons and clean the carbon off of the rings and piston lands.
